Bitcoin Loan Collateral: What You Need to Know
Securing a advance with Bitcoin as backing is increasingly popular , but it's essential to understand the intricacies. Essentially, you're offering your Bitcoin assets to a institution to get funds . The amount here you can obtain is typically based on the present market price of your Bitcoin, and a loan-to-value ratio will dictate how much you can leverage. Be aware that risks exist; if the Bitcoin cost drops significantly, you could be subject to a margin call where the lender will liquidate your Bitcoin to meet the shortfall.
